The Doan Group at a glance
What we know about The Doan Group
The Doan Group is a nationwide provider of automotive appraisal and claims adjusting services, established in 1981 in Buffalo, New York. The company specializes in supporting insurance carriers with vehicle and property claims through a network of local franchise experts across the United States. The company offers a range of appraisal and adjusting solutions, including personal and commercial vehicle appraisals, specialty vehicle and equipment appraisals, and property claims adjusting. Their services cover everything from minor auto accidents to significant catastrophic claims. The Doan Group operates on a franchise model, allowing local providers to manage claims with regional expertise, ensuring efficient service delivery while maintaining high-quality standards. They also provide training and support for franchisees, enhancing their operational capabilities.

Automated Claims Triage and Data Extraction
Insurance claims processing is a high-volume, data-intensive operation. AI agents can rapidly ingest claim documents, extract critical information like policy numbers, incident details, and claimant data, and categorize claims for faster routing to adjusters. This accelerates the initial stages of claims handling, reducing manual data entry and potential errors.
AI-Powered Underwriting Assistance
Underwriting involves complex risk assessment based on vast amounts of data. AI agents can analyze applicant information, cross-reference it with historical data, identify potential risks, and flag inconsistencies or missing information for human underwriters. This supports more consistent and efficient risk evaluation.
Customer Service Chatbot for Policy Inquiries
Customers frequently have routine questions about their policies, billing, or claims status. An AI-powered chatbot can provide instant, 24/7 responses to these common queries, freeing up human agents to handle more complex issues. This improves customer satisfaction through immediate support and reduces call center load.
Automated Fraud Detection and Alerting
Insurance fraud leads to significant financial losses for the industry. AI agents can analyze claim patterns, identify anomalies, and flag suspicious activities that might indicate fraudulent behavior, allowing investigators to focus their efforts more effectively. This proactive approach helps mitigate financial leakage.
